What 2 factors will keep a gas dissolved in a liquid solution?

Two factors that can keep a gas dissolved in a liquid solution are high pressure and low temperature. Increasing the pressure can force more gas molecules to stay dissolved in the liquid, while lowering the temperature can slow down the kinetic energy of the gas molecules, making them less likely to escape from the solution.

Which condition is needed to keep stored LPG in a liquid state?

To keep stored LPG in a liquid state, it needs to be kept at a pressure higher than its vapor pressure at the prevailing temperature. This usually involves storing it in pressurized containers such as cylinders or tanks designed for LPG storage. Additionally, maintaining the temperature below its boiling point helps to prevent the liquid LPG from vaporizing.


What is temperature of liquid natural gas?

The temperature of liquid natural gas is typically around -162 degrees Celsius (-260 degrees Fahrenheit). This extremely low temperature is necessary to keep the gas in its liquefied state for storage and transportation.

What would result from increasing the temperature of a gas in a container that cannot expand would it explode or stay solitary?

If the gas cannot expand, increasing its temperature would lead to an increase in pressure within the container. The container may rupture or explode if the pressure exceeds its capacity. It is important to control the temperature and pressure within the container to prevent such incidents.
